Abstract
Objective Hepatolenticular degeneration(also know as Wilson disease ,WD) is a copper metabolic disorder caused by ATP7B gene mutation, often involving the liver and the central nervous system and leading to death in severe cases. At present, there is a lack of systematic studies on the cause of death and related risk factors in WD patients. Therefore, this study aims to investigate the common causes of death and related risk factors in WD patients. Methods A retrospective analysis was performed for the clinical data of 87 WD patients who died and 113 WD patients who survived in our hospital from January 2011 to January 2022. The common causes of death in WD patients were analyzed, and the Cox proportional-hazards regression model analysis was used to investigate the risk factors for death. Results The death group had a median age of 32.00 (27.00,41.00) years and a median course of disease of 144.00 (72.00,228.00) months, and the survival group had a median age of 31.00 (25.00,37.00) years and a median course of disease of 132.00 (72.00,214.00) months. The main causes of death included liver failure (33 patients), infection (23 patients), sudden death (8 patients), gastrointestinal bleeding (8 patients), and liver cancer (4 patients). There were significant differences between the death group and the survival group in sex, pattern of disease onset, low copper diet, liver ultrasound classification, splenectomy, clinical classification, treatment regimens, and various laboratory markers (such as white blood cell count, total bilirubin, and albumin)(P<0.05). The multivariate Cox regression analysis showed that the risk of death was doubled for every 100 μg/24 h increase in urinary copper at baseline (HR=1.22,95%CI 1.11-1.34) and the presence of liver cirrhosis (HR=2.55,95%CI 1.02-6.36). Conclusion Liver failure is the main cause of death in WD patients, and a high level of urinary copper at baseline and the presence of liver cirrhosis significantly increase the risk of death. The risk of death in patients with a urinary copper level of 400 μg/24 h (reference value<100 μg/24 h) was increased by 3.8 times compared with the value at baseline (HR=3.8,P<0.001).The results of this study provide an important basis for the prognosis evaluation and clinical intervention of WD patients.
